Swedish Fika Cake

Baking with Dorie page 120

Here is a dessert that is completely new to me, Swedish Fika Cake. The cake is baked in a spring form pan. I placed some parchment paper on the bottom of my pan and then buttered and floured the pan as directed. The cake base is a butter cake with nearly 2 sticks of butter. It is baked for 30 minutes and then a layer of almonds cooked with butter, sugar, flour and milk is placed on top and baked again for 15 minutes. The top becomes this crispy almond brittle which is to-die-for. My husband wanted to eat all the crispy bits around the edge as he stated that was the best part.
